Actor Coaching Using Power Metering: Measuring Performance with Precision

In the world of acting, performance is everything—emotion, movement, timing, and presence all converge on stage or screen to captivate an audience. But what if we could quantify the energy behind a performance? What if an actor’s physical and emotional output could be tracked and refined like an elite athlete’s? Welcome to the innovative concept of Actor Coaching Using Power Metering.

This futuristic approach blends performance arts with wearable tech and power analytics, turning acting into a measurable, improvable science.

⚡ What Is Power Metering in This Context?

Traditionally used in electrical engineering and fitness training, power metering refers to the measurement of energy output over time. In the context of actor coaching, this concept is repurposed using:

  • Wearable sensors (biometric and motion-based)

  • Voice and breath analyzers

  • Facial emotion recognition software

  • Muscle energy expenditure tracking

These tools gather data on how much physical, emotional, and vocal energy an actor invests during rehearsal or performance.

🎬 How Power Metering Enhances Actor Coaching

1. Measuring Physical Energy

By analyzing muscle activation and movement patterns, coaches can assess whether an actor is overexerting or under-delivering physically in a scene—especially in action or emotionally intense moments.

2. Vocal Power Tracking

Using decibel levels, pitch consistency, and breath control analytics, actors can refine their vocal delivery to match character intention, emotion, and stage dynamics.

3. Emotional Load Monitoring

Wearables can detect heart rate variability and skin conductance, offering insights into emotional authenticity and stress management during intense scenes.

4. Scene Consistency Analysis

Power metering tools can ensure consistency across multiple takes or stage performances—identifying energy drop-offs or overemphasis that can derail believability.

5. Customized Feedback Loops

With data visualizations, actors and coaches can create performance heat maps, helping tailor warm-ups, rehearsal intensity, and scene pacing.

A Distributed Energy Resource Management System (DERMS) is an advanced software platform designed to monitor, control, and optimize distributed energy resources (DERs) such as solar panels, wind turbines, battery storage, electric vehicles, and demand response assets. As energy grids become more decentralized, DERMS play a crucial role in integrating these diverse energy sources into the grid, ensuring reliability, stability, and efficiency. By using real-time data and predictive analytics, DERMS enables utilities and grid operators to balance supply and demand, reduce peak loads, and improve voltage and frequency regulation. This enhances grid resilience and supports the transition to cleaner, renewable energy.

DERMS also provides economic benefits by enabling participation in energy markets, reducing operational costs, and improving asset utilization. It allows energy consumers, prosumers, and utilities to make informed decisions about energy generation, consumption, and storage. With the rise of smart grids, electrification, and renewable energy integration, DERMS is becoming essential for modern energy infrastructure. Its ability to support grid flexibility and decarbonization makes it a key technology for achieving sustainability goals while ensuring reliable power supply for growing energy demands.
